Recent commit introduced a conditional branch in eh_return epilogues
that is not compatible with speculation tracking:
commit 426fddcbdad6746fe70e031f707fb07f55dfb405
Author: Szabolcs Nagy <szabolcs.nagy@arm.com>
CommitDate: 2023-11-27 15:52:48 +0000
aarch64: Use br instead of ret for eh_return
gcc/ChangeLog:
PR target/112987
* config/aarch64/aarch64.cc (aarch64_expand_epilogue): Use
explicit compare and separate jump with speculation tracking.
---
gcc/config/aarch64/aarch64.cc | 12 +++++++++++-
1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/gcc/config/aarch64/aarch64.cc b/gcc/config/aarch64/aarch64.cc
index e6bd3fd0bb4..e6de62dc02a 100644
--- a/gcc/config/aarch64/aarch64.cc
+++ b/gcc/config/aarch64/aarch64.cc
@@ -9879,7 +9879,17 @@ aarch64_expand_epilogue (rtx_call_insn *sibcall)
is just as correct as retaining the CFA from the body
of the function. Therefore, do nothing special. */
rtx label = gen_label_rtx ();
- rtx x = gen_rtx_EQ (VOIDmode, EH_RETURN_TAKEN_RTX, const0_rtx);
+ rtx x;
+ if (aarch64_track_speculation)
+ {
+ /* Emit an explicit compare, so cc can be tracked. */
+ rtx cc_reg = aarch64_gen_compare_reg (EQ,
+ EH_RETURN_TAKEN_RTX,
+ const0_rtx);
+ x = gen_rtx_EQ (GET_MODE (cc_reg), cc_reg, const0_rtx);
+ }
+ else
+ x = gen_rtx_EQ (VOIDmode, EH_RETURN_TAKEN_RTX, const0_rtx);
x = gen_rtx_IF_THEN_ELSE (VOIDmode, x,
gen_rtx_LABEL_REF (Pmode, label), pc_rtx);
rtx jump = emit_jump_insn (gen_rtx_SET (pc_rtx, x));

It looks from a quick scan like we already have 3 instances of
this kind of construct. Would you mind factoring them out into
a helper?
E.g. (strawman):
static rtx
aarch64_gen_compare_zero_and_branch (rtx_code code, rtx x, rtx_label *label)
{
}
that returns the SET pattern. The caller can then emit the pattern
using whichever interface is appropriate.
